Comprehending Legal Costs
When you're dealing with criminal fees, comprehending lawful costs is critical. You require to know what prices to anticipate and how they might impact your funds. The majority of criminal defense attorneys bill either a level fee or a hourly rate. A level charge can give you a clear image of your overall expenses in advance, while per hour rates can vary based upon the intricacy of your instance.
It's likewise crucial to consider retainer fees, which are in advance repayments to secure your attorney's solutions. This fee frequently covers first work, however you'll need to keep an eye on how quickly those funds are used up.
Make certain you inquire about extra expenses that may emerge, like court charges or experienced witness fees.
Don't think twice to talk about layaway plan with your lawyer if the costs seem overwhelming. Many lawyers agree to deal with you to make payments more convenient.
Openness is key, so guarantee you get whatever in writing to prevent shocks later. Comprehending these elements of lawful charges can aid you make notified decisions and minimize stress throughout a challenging time.
First Consultation Insights
Comprehending legal costs sets the stage wherefore to anticipate in your preliminary assessment with a criminal defense attorney. This conference is your opportunity to evaluate whether the lawyer is a great suitable for your case. Be prepared to review the details bordering your costs; the more info you provide, the far better the attorney can assess your situation.
During the appointment, you'll likely go over the attorney's experience and approach to cases similar to your own. They might likewise clarify their charge structure, so you can much better comprehend the economic commitment included.
Do not hesitate to ask inquiries about their strategy or any type of elements of your situation that issue you. Take note of just how the lawyer communicates. You desire someone who listens to you and addresses your concerns clearly and thoughtfully.
This first interaction can help you determine if you feel comfortable with them, which is crucial for a collaborative protection procedure. Ultimately, take notes throughout your assessment. This will certainly help you remember key points and make an informed choice later.
